Tiler Prices in Bodmin

Service Typical Cost Unit
Bathroom wall tiling (small room, 10–15 sq m) £400 – £850 per job
Kitchen splashback tiling (5–8 sq m) £200 – £500 per job
Floor tiling (ceramic or porcelain, 15–20 sq m) £600 – £1400 per job
Tiling labour (standard installation) £150 – £300 per day
Tile removal and wall preparation £120 – £280 per day
Wet room or shower tray tiling £500 – £1200 per job
Grout and sealing (20 sq m) £100 – £250 per job

Prices are indicative averages for Bodmin. Actual quotes will vary based on job specifics.

What Affects the Cost?

Tiling costs in Bodmin depend on tile material (ceramic, porcelain, natural stone), room size, and surface condition. Complex layouts, waterproofing for wet rooms, and substrate preparation increase prices. Rural location and travel time within Bodmin may affect day rates. Seasonal demand and material availability also influence final quotes. Always request itemised quotes covering labour, materials, and waste disposal.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does tile removal cost in Bodmin?
Tile removal typically costs £120–£280 per day depending on surface size, tile type, and substrate condition. Asbestos removal (older properties) requires specialist contractors and costs significantly more. Most tilers include removal as part of a full renovation quote.
Why is bathroom tiling more expensive than kitchen splashbacks?
Bathrooms require waterproofing, ventilation considerations, and often involve larger wall areas. Wet room installations need tanking systems. Kitchen splashbacks are usually smaller, quicker jobs with less prep work, hence lower overall costs.
Are tile materials included in tiler quotes?
Quotes vary—some tilers include materials, others charge labour only. Always clarify whether tile cost is included. Supply your own tiles if you've already purchased them, but confirm the tiler will use them and adjust labour rates accordingly.
How long does a typical bathroom tiling project take?
A small–medium bathroom (10–15 sq m) usually takes 3–5 days including preparation, tiling, and grouting. Complex layouts or wet rooms may take longer. Drying time between coats adds to the overall timeline—factor this into your project planning.
